2) Adjust Neutral
The speed control assembly when properly adjusted will not permit the buggy to creep in either
direction when the speed control lever is released (in neutral), the service/parking brake is
released and the directional control lever is in either the forward or reverse position. If the buggy
creeps in either direction adjust as follows:
a) Position the buggy on a hard, level surface. Turn the engine off. Engage the parking brake.
b) Remove the hydraulic reservoir cover (four (4) 3/8”NC-16 hex bolts and lock washers).
c) Loosen the hex nut on the neutral stop bolt, item 17 four(4) turns.
d) Start the buggy engine. Position the engine throttle lever in the idle position. Keep the parking
brake engaged.
e) Shift the directional control lever on the dash to the Forward position.
f) Turn the neutral stop bolt, item 17, clockwise until the buggy just begins to creep in the Reverse
direction. The engine will begin to slow/lug down slightly when creep begins to occur.
g) Then slowly turn the neutral stop bolt counter-clockwise until the creep just stops. Tighten hex
nut to secure position of the neutral stop bolt.
h) Position yourself in the operator’s position on the operator’s platform, facing the controls.
i) Release the parking brake.
j) Verify the buggy does not creep in either the Forward or Reverse direction at engine idle.
Repeat this test with the engine at full throttle. Readjust if required.
k) Replace the hydraulic reservoir cover.
l) Spray moving ends of cable with approved lubrication if not already done.
